Ireland-U.S. game tickets

The United States men’s national soccer team will put its undefeated record at Foxboro Stadium on the line when the USA battles Ireland as part of U.S. Cup 2000 on June 6 at 7:30 p.m.

Advance individual ticket prices for the match are 425, $35 and $50 per seat. On the day of game, the tickets will cost $30, $40 and $65 per seat. Discounted tickets for groups are also available.

For individual tickets, call TicketMaster at (617) 931-2222

The U.S. and Ireland have squared off six times, with the U.S. never losing on American soil.
